I enjoy the brand. Are you buying an Omega quality watch? Lol nah, but in my opinion they are still built like tanks and very much worth the asking price. Have a few over a decade old and they run like champs. I've had a few hiccups in the past, but they were taken care of in a timely manner. The lume definitely has slipped, that's my gripe.

My experience with Aragon so far has been positive. I think it’s a good place to go for new collectors to get a start. So far, my 2 Aragons have been solid (DF-47 & MD bronze Hurcules) and pretty accurate. Both run about +5 SPD. I think, as I build my collection and cycle through my “subjective objectives” in building one, I’ll be back to Aragon before too long. They always seem to be coming out with something eye catching. I’m too new to the hobby to reminisce about the Android days, which I’m gathering were the real hay day, but to me, Aragon’s are always worth a look.
